On Friday, May 29, 2009, five of our student brothers will be ordained to the priesthood at St. Dominic Church in Washington, DC.

Please pray for our brothers as they make their final preparations for ordination!

Fr. Gabriel O’Donnell, OP, Dean of the Pontifical Faculty of the Immaculate Conception chants the prayer of the Prophet Jeremiah in English based on the setting from the Dominican Liturgy. This was sung during Lauds of Holy Saturday.

Once again, the Schola of the Dominican House of Studies sang a full program of music for the liturgies of the Easter Triduum.  You can hear some of their performances here.
